    Abstract: A new and distinct Pachyveria cultivar named ‘Spring Bouquet’ is disclosed, characterized by rosettes of terete, fusiform mint green leaves with red tips. The new cultivar is offsets freely, forming an attractive mounding cluster. The new cultivar ‘Spring Bouquet’ is more resistant to leaf detaching and can be easily reproduced by leaflings. The new variety is a Pachyveria, typically produced as container plants for the patio or as landscape plants, as a variety of ornamental purposes.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Tacisedum cultivar named ‘Solar Flare.’ is disclosed, characterized by attractive compact plant form with a distinctive star-shaped rosette morphology. Foliage has a distinctive copper-pink marginal color. The new cultivar produces offsets freely while maintaining a compact plant habit. the cultivar. Pink flowers are produced between April and June in Southern California. Tacisedum is a useful genus, typically produced as container plants for the patio or as landscape plants, as a variety of ornamental purposes.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Kalanchoe cultivar named ‘Dragonfire’ is disclosed, with plants comprised of apple green leaves with red margins. In bright light or during cooler climates, the leaves blush intensely, becoming largely red with green only near the center of the plant. The new cultivar ‘Dragonfire’ exhibits robust and rapid growth, enhancing finished pot production times. The new cultivar has proven landscape and full sun tolerant, including at elevations around 1400 feet in Southern California. The new variety is an Kalanchoe, part of the Crassulaceae complex that includes Aeonium, Echeveria, Graptopetalum, Sedum and others. Kalanchoe is a popular genus, typically produced for the floriculture industry, as well as for uses as container plants for the patio, or as landscape plants.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Echeveria cultivar named ‘Ruby Kissed’ is disclosed, characterized by chunky green-greyed-green foliage forming dense rosettes. Plants are compact and produce offsets prolifically, useful for many pot sizes. The new variety is an Echeveria, part of the Crassulaceae complex that includes Pachyphytum, Graptopetalum, Sedum, Crassula and others. Echeveria is a popular genus, typically produced as container plants or landscape plants. Currently, there is a growing use of Echeveria for artistic creations such as wedding bouquets, table centerpieces and other ornamental uses for social occasions.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Aeonium cultivar named ‘Tenerife Rose’ is disclosed, characterized by green foliage distinctively margined with a dark bronze color. Offsets are formed in distinctive vertical tiers, producing a more columnar plant. Plants are robust and grow quickly., while maintaining an attractive compact habit. Aeonium is, typically produced as a container plant for the patio or for landscape use.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Aeonium cultivar named ‘Madeira Rose’ is disclosed, characterized by concentric olive green rosettes with a bronze blush. Plants grow quickly, forming rings of even, concentric offsets at a distinctively young age. Due to abundant and early offsetting, plants can quickly fill a variety of commercial pot sizes, while maintaining an attractive compact habit. Mature plants are medium sized, growing to approximately 12 to 15 inches in height and 24 to 30 inches in diameter. Plants are observed tolerant of sunny and hot Summer conditions without requiring shade or protection. Aeonium is, typically produced as a container plant for the patio or for landscape use.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Aeonium cultivar named ‘Black Ruby’ is disclosed, characterized by dense clusters of deep red/bronze rosettes, with green centers. Plants offset in multiple rings, abundantly and early, as well as distinctively low on the plant, forming even, attractive plants. Plants are more robust and grow more rapidly than typical of Aeonium. Aeonium is typically produced as a plant for the patio containers or for landscape use.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Echeveria cultivar named ‘Arctic Ice’ is disclosed, rapid, robust growth and improved resistance to Fusarium echeveriae. Plants are distinctively compact and mounding with attractive uniform rosettes. Foliage has an opalescent quality. Echeveria is a popular genus, typically produced as container plants for the patio or as landscape plants. The new variety is also suitable for florist purposes.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Echinopsis cultivar named ‘Mardi Gras’ is disclosed, characterized by distinctive large flowers of golden yellow with a vermillion mid-stripe. Flowering occurs more than once between Spring and Fall, continuing as late as August or September. Plants have a distinctive upright morphology. Echinopsis is an ornamental cactus, useful as an indoor ornamental plant and outdoors in warm climates.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Sedeveria cultivar named ‘Lilac Mist’ is disclosed, characterized by a compact and chunky morphology which can fill a 9 cm pot with a single vegetative cutting. Grey-green foliage with distinctive violet blush. Suitability for combining with other ornamental plants. The new variety would typically be useful as container a plant or as landscape plants.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Kalanchoe cultivar named ‘Aruba Sunrise’ is disclosed, characterized by unique bi-color flowers of magenta-rose with feathery white aspices. Plants are robust, with an upright, uniform habit. Flowering is abundant and begins early. Foliage is olive green, with a bronze blush appearing under bright light conditions. Kalanchoe is a popular genus, typically produced for the floriculture industry, as well as for uses as container plants for the patio, or as landscape plants. The new variety is suitable for both indoor and outdoor ornamental uses.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Echeveria cultivar named ‘Sea Dragon’ is disclosed, characterized by rosettes comprised of wide aqua colored leaves with a single large carnunculation. Leaf margins are highly anfratuous and colored rose pink. Foliage shape is spatulate with a large distinctively orbicular upper section. The new variety is an Echeveria, part of the Crassulaceae complex that includes Aeonium, Crassula, Graptopetalum, Pachyphytum, Sedum and others. Echeveria is a popular genus, typically produced as container plants for the patio or as landscape plants, as a variety of ornamental purposes.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Echeveria cultivar named ‘Arctic lace’ is disclosed, characterized by rosettes of frosted baby blue leaves with an unusual leaf shape that is uplifted towards the center of the plant. Foliage is anfractuously crenulate with a hyaline margin. The new cultivar is robust growing enabling faster production times for finished commercial pots. The new variety is an Echeveria, part of the Crassulaceae complex that includes Aeonium, Crassula, Graptopetalum, Pachyphytum, Sedum and others. Echeveria is a popular genus, typically produced as container plants for the patio or as landscape plants, as a variety of ornamental purposes.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Echinopsis cultivar named ‘Ruby Starlight’ is disclosed, characterized by distinctive ruby red flowers in a triple whorl, occurring between March and July. Offsetting begins at an early age, producing clusters of peanuts more quickly than comparable varieties. Plants are fast growing and very free offsetting, resulting in both improved propagation rates and improved finished plant production times. Echinopsis is an ornamental cactus, useful as an indoor ornamental plant and outdoors in warm climates.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Echeveria cultivar named ‘Petra's Beauty’ is disclosed, characterized by thickened, silvered dark purple-green leaves with the apices blushed with a color that is similar in appearance to a metallic rose. The new cultivar can be grown in a variety of pot sizes, from 2.5 inch through 2 gallon, due to free offsetting in combination with a compact plant morphology. The new cultivar ‘Petra's Beauty’ can be propagated by leaf cuttings. The new variety is a Graptoveria, cheveria, part of the Crassulaceae complex that includes Aeonium, Crassula, Graptopetalum, Pachyphytum, Sedum and others. The new variety would typically be produced as a container plant for the patio or as landscape plants, as well as a variety of ornamental purposes.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Echeveria cultivar named ‘Calypso’ is disclosed, characterized by concentric rosettes comprised of an abundance of ruffled blue-green leaves with crispate margins. The new cultivar is robust growing, quickly filling an 8 inch commercial pot and produces offsets at an early maturity. Plants have been shown to be durable with good landscape performance. Inflorescences are produced in the Summer, comprised of glaucous coral colored flowers. Echeveria is a popular genus, typically produced as container plants for the patio or as landscape plants, as a variety of ornamental purposes.

    Abstract: A new and distinct Echeveria cultivar named ‘Petra's Perle’ is disclosed, characterized by compact rosettes of foliage colored intense rose or violet-burgundy, depending upon environmental conditions. The new cultivar is robust growing, as compared to other commercially known Echeverias, enabling faster commercial production of the cultivar. The new cultivar ‘Petra's Perle’ can be propagated by leaves, enhancing commercial propagation. The new variety is an Echeveria, part of the Crassulaceae complex that includes Aeonium, Crassula, Graptopetalum, Pachyphytum, Sedum and others. Echeveria is a popular genus, typically produced as container plants for the patio or as landscape plants, as a variety of ornamental purposes.
